Real Name: Geoffrey Kilgarten
Gender: Male
Age: 63
Occupation: Doctor and Professional Thief
Appearance: A short, stocky man with black hair and a graying beard. He keeps his hair back in a ponytail. He looks his age, if not a little bit older.
Real Personality: He's snarky, elitist, and overall disapproving. He has a short fuse, and can be quite vengeful. There's very little he enjoys doing any more, since he devoted his life to his work. When it comes to that, he's willing to do whatever it takes to reach his goals, moral or not, so long as he feels his findings will benefit humanity.
Super-Name: Dr. Lux
Powers/Skills: He has a machine that not only allows him to see, but also allows him to project images and holograms onto the minds of others. Lux is also a certified genius.
Alignment: True Neutral
Fighting Style: Kilgraten doesn't fight, instead hiring others to do it for him. He also tends to use illusions to confuse and distort his opponents, allowing him to escape if need be.
Super Personality: Same as real
Costume: He wears a white suit and bowtie, also sporting thin white sunglasses, along with his machine.
Identity: Public
Backstory: Lux was born in Bristol, UK, and graduated at the top of his class from Oxford University, followed by moving to America and getting a PhD from Cornell University. He began studying optics and the human eye, and started searching for a mechanical cure to blindness. When he began human testing, his tests began very promising, but everything came crashing down when they learned that the machines were breaking down brain cells in the test subjects, causing different symptoms in each person. Lux quickly lost his funding, but remained on the hunt for the perfect cure to blindness. When he started suffering from early-onset blindness, he himself began using the machine, which began to wear away at his prefontal cortex, making him unsociable, yet keeping his intellect intact. He became a thief to pay for his research, and he continues to work on his machine, trying to perfect it and stop the "Brain Wear", which is still affecting him to this day. He found that his machine could be used to put images not only into his own mind, but into the minds of others as well, creating illusions and lies to protect himself from those who would try to stop him.
Motivation: To successfully find a technological cure for blindness.
Group Affiliations: N/A
PERSONAL AFFILIATIONS
Comet - Lux and Comet are old enemies, fighting for the better part of six years. Whenever he's in Avalon on a heist, he's wary of "The Quickster", as Lux calls him.
Mordred - Lux and Mordred have worked together in the past, and learned that they don't tend to work together very well. Their morals and means are too different. Lux actively avoids Mordred, who continues to try and recruit Lux despite all this.
